Jones, Tom (Black Liberation Front Spokesman), 1969
Copy of a speech by Tom Jones, a black Cornell student. Jones delivered the speech at Willard Straight Hall on June 29, 1969 on the events that preceded and reasons for the occupation of Willard Straight Hall. Jones discussed race relations and the attitudes of black students and of the Black Liberation Front at Cornell.

Jung, Rabbi Leo, 1963-1965
Correspondence with Doctor Leo Jung, Rabbi at the New York City Jewish Center and Professor of Ethics at Yeshiva University. Includes scholarly discussions on the freedom of interpretation of Jewish legal texts (March 16, 1964). Also personal correspondence.
